Overview

The MGM13S02F512GN-V3 is a Mighty Gecko SiP module from Silicon Labs designed for multi-protocol wireless networking. It integrates an ARM Cortex-M4 core with 512kB Flash and 64kB RAM, supporting Bluetooth 5.0, Zigbee, and Thread protocols in a compact 6.5mm x 6.5mm footprint. This module is optimized for low-power operation, featuring a 10dBm output power and current consumption as low as 8.9mA during 0dBm transmission.

Why Choose This Part

The module offers a highly integrated System-in-Package (SiP) design that minimizes PCB area while providing robust RF performance with -101.5dBm sensitivity. It simplifies regulatory compliance and RF design by integrating the DC-DC converter and timing components, while the ARM Cortex-M4 with FPU provides ample processing power for edge logic.

Applications

Connected Home Lighting
Utilizing Zigbee or Thread mesh networking for synchronized control of smart bulbs and fixtures.
Battery-Powered IoT Sensors
Taking advantage of the 1.3uA deep sleep current for long-term monitoring in environmental or occupancy sensors.
Building Automation
Implementing multi-protocol connectivity to bridge legacy Zigbee systems with Bluetooth-enabled smartphone interfaces.
Industrial Wireless Nodes
Using hardware cryptographic acceleration (AES, SHA, ECC) for secure telemetry in industrial environments.

Getting Started

Develop using the Silicon Labs Simplicity Studio IDE, which provides the Wireless SDKs for Zigbee, Thread, and Bluetooth. For hardware evaluation, the SLWSTK6021A Wireless Starter Kit is the standard platform for debugging and profiling power consumption. Ensure your design accounts for the external antenna requirement, as this specific variant does not include an integrated antenna.
